Crooked Oak is hoping to patch up the holes in a defense that has allowed an average of 43.78 points per game. They have the luxury of staying at home another week and will welcome Community Christian at 7 p.m. ET on Friday. The Ruf-nex are still on the hunt for that elusive first W.
Crooked Oak suffered a grim 36-8 defeat to Lexington last week. Crooked Oak was in a tough position by the half, with the score already sitting at 30 to nothing.
Meanwhile, Community Christian played a contest they are hoping to forget as they lost a 57-0 blowout to Washington. The result was totally at odds with the teams' rankings as Community Christian enjoys a hefty spot advantage.
Crooked Oak took a serious blow against Community Christian when the two teams last met in November of last year, falling 54-8. Maybe the Ruf-nex will have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check back on MaxPreps for all the details.
